The Importance of Local Backlinks for Local SEO

Though numerous factors affect local SEO, backlinks hold a vital position in strengthening a website's authority and visibility within local search results. Local backlinks, which are links originating from local websites, significantly enhance a business's credibility in its community. Search engines interpret these links as endorsements, demonstrating that a website is credible and applicable to local users.

Furthermore, local backlinks can boost a site's ranking in geographical searches, helping businesses engage with their target audience more effectively. They can boost referral traffic, enhancing the likelihood of conversions as users are often more inclined to engage with businesses they recognize from their local area.

Furthermore, fostering relationships with other local organizations fosters community ties, further enhancing a brand's presence. By focusing on local backlinks, businesses can bolster their online visibility and establish themselves as authoritative figures within their regional market.

Various Kinds of Local SEO Backlinks You Need to Target

Comprehending the distinct types of local SEO backlinks is vital for businesses seeking to boost their online visibility. These backlinks can be categorized into several key types. First, local directory listings, such as Yelp or Yellow Pages, offer valuable links while enhancing credibility. Second, partnerships with local organizations, like schools or charities, can produce backlinks through sponsorships or collaborations. Third, industry-specific blogs and websites often accept guest posts, enabling businesses to showcase expertise and earn backlinks. Fourth, local newspapers and online publications can publish press releases or news articles, creating high-quality backlinks. Finally, social media platforms play a significant role, as sharing content can generate organic backlinks from local influencers or community members. By focusing on these diverse backlink sources, businesses can enhance their local SEO strategies and elevate search engine rankings, ultimately drawing more customers.

Questions & Answers

How Much Time Does It Take to See Results From Local Backlinks?

Normally, it takes between three and six months to see measurable results from local backlinks. Variables including website authority, competition, and backlink quality can influence the pace of improvements in search rankings and online visibility.

May Social Media Links Qualify as Local Backlinks?

Social media links may help with local SEO efforts, though they are generally not considered traditional backlinks. Their benefit lies in creating traffic and increasing visibility instead of directly impacting local search rankings.

What Are the Best Tools for Tracking Local Backlinks?

A number of effective tools are available for tracking local backlinks, including Majestic, Moz, Ahrefs, and SEMrush. Each delivers valuable insights into backlink profiles, helping users monitor their local link-building efforts and assess overall online visibility.

What's the Process for Disavowing Harmful Local Backlinks?

To negate damaging local backlinks, it's necessary to create a disavow file containing these URLs and submit it through Google Search Console. This procedure aids in mitigating adverse effects on search rankings from unwanted links.
